Honeybee Ishikawa / SNS Management & Public Relations Support

We provide support for the social media operations and public relations activities of the women’s handball team “Honey Bee Ishikawa.” Our comprehensive responsibility includes designing, producing, and managing content across four platforms—Instagram, X, Facebook, and YouTube—with the aim of increasing brand awareness in League H, acquiring new fans, and encouraging attendance at home games.

●Request details / given requirements

We received a request to utilize social media not merely for disseminating information, but as a marketing strategy to enhance the club’s brand value, in order to increase club recognition, acquire new fans, and encourage attendance at home games. In addition, although they were already managing Instagram, X, Facebook, and YouTube accounts, they were facing challenges in clarifying the role and content of each platform and building an operational system that would lead to sustained results.

Therefore, Seikadai provided end-to-end support, from designing the SNS strategy to content planning, production, operation, and analysis, helping to build a public relations system that balances “communication that can be enjoyed by people who are not familiar with the sport” and “communication aimed at highly enthusiastic existing fans.”

●Implementation details / process

At Seikadai, we are dedicated to producing and managing social media accounts with the theme of conveying the team’s appeal not only through competition results, but also through “the players’ personalities,” “the passion of the matches,” and “the club’s story.” We position Honeybee Ishikawa’s social media not merely as a means of disseminating information, but as a “marketing tool to increase the number of club fans and the number of people attending matches,” and we provide end-to-end support from strategic design to production, operation, and analysis.

In terms of production, in addition to creating match highlights, vertical short videos, and various graphics, we continuously develop content planned by the players themselves. We are working to create an account that can be enjoyed not only by fans of the sport but also by people who are unfamiliar with handball. Furthermore, towards the end of the season, Seikadai’s creative team, including videographers and photographers, entered the venues to create content that impressively conveyed the tension of the players’ performances and behind-the-scenes moments.

Furthermore, we visualize the results of each post through monthly analysis reports, review KPIs, and propose improvements. We aim for continuous improvement by implementing the PDCA cycle based on data.

●Project results

Through approximately four months of hands-on support, Honeybee Ishikawa’s social media presence grew to become one of the largest in League H. On Instagram, they garnered over 2.2 million impressions per month, primarily through player-participatory content, and achieved the league’s highest number of followers. They also maintained their top position on Facebook, recording one of the league’s highest growth rates across all four platforms, including X and YouTube.
